什么是web前端开发核心技术
-
Web前端开发核心技术是指在Web页面中负责实现用户界面的技术。它涉及到以下几个方面的技术:
一、HTML(超文本标记语言)
HTML是用于构建Web页面的标记语言,它定义了页面的结构和内容。Web前端开发人员必须掌握HTML的基本语法和常用标签,以及各个标签的属性和用途。二、CSS(层叠样式表)
CSS用于定义网页的样式和布局。通过使用CSS,开发人员可以为HTML元素添加样式,包括字体、颜色、背景、边框等等。掌握CSS的技巧可以使页面更具有吸引力和可读性。三、JavaScript
JavaScript是一种脚本语言,用于给网页添加动态和交互功能。它可以对用户的操作进行响应,实现表单验证、动画效果、数据交互等等。掌握JavaScript的基本语法和常用方法是Web前端开发人员的必备技能。四、前端框架
前端框架是一种提供快速开发和组件化的工具,可以加速开发过程。常见的前端框架包括Bootstrap、Vue.js、React等等。掌握前端框架可以提高开发效率和代码质量。五、响应式布局
响应式布局是一种技术,使得网页能够根据不同的设备和屏幕大小自动调整显示效果。通过使用媒体查询和流式布局等技术,可以实现适应不同屏幕的网页设计。六、跨浏览器兼容性
不同浏览器对标准的支持程度有所差异,而跨浏览器兼容性是指在不同浏览器中确保网页的显示效果和功能正常。开发人员需要针对不同浏览器进行测试和调试,以保证网页在各个浏览器中的一致性和稳定性。总结起来,Web前端开发核心技术包括HTML、CSS、JavaScript、前端框架、响应式布局和跨浏览器兼容性。掌握这些技术,就可以构建出具有良好用户体验和可靠性的Web页面。
1年前 -
Web前端开发核心技术是指在网页制作和开发过程中所需要掌握的一系列技术和工具。这些技术和工具包括但不限于以下几个方面:
-
HTML(超文本标记语言):HTML是Web页面的基础,它负责定义网页的结构和内容。前端开发人员需要熟悉HTML的标签和语法,能够使用正确的标签和属性来构建页面的结构。
-
CSS(层叠样式表):CSS用于控制网页的布局和样式。前端开发人员需要掌握CSS的选择器、属性和值,能够通过样式表文件来定义页面的外观和风格。
-
JavaScript(JS):JavaScript是一种脚本语言,用于实现网页的交互功能。前端开发人员需要掌握JavaScript的语法和常用的内置对象,能够通过编写脚本代码来实现网页的动态效果和用户交互。
-
响应式设计(Responsive Design):随着移动设备的普及,网页需要能够适应不同设备的屏幕尺寸和分辨率。前端开发人员需要了解响应式设计的原理和技巧,能够通过CSS媒体查询和自适应布局来实现网页的响应式效果。
-
前端框架和库:为了提高开发效率和代码质量,前端开发人员可以使用一些开源的前端框架和库。比如,Bootstrap是一个流行的CSS框架,Vue.js和React是常用的JavaScript库,它们提供了丰富的组件和功能,方便开发人员快速搭建网页和应用。
总之,Web前端开发核心技术涵盖了HTML、CSS、JavaScript以及响应式设计等方面的知识和技能。掌握这些技术,可以帮助开发人员构建优质、高效的网页和应用。
1年前 -
-
Web前端开发核心技术是指在构建和开发网站或Web应用程序时所需要掌握的一系列关键技术。这些技术涵盖了网页设计、HTML、CSS、JavaScript等多个方面。
一、网页设计
网页设计是Web前端开发的基础,它的目的是通过视觉设计使网站界面更加美观和用户友好。网页设计师需要学习和掌握颜色、布局、响应式设计等方面的知识。二、HTML
HTML(HyperText Markup Language)是构建网页的标准语言,它通过标签来定义网页的结构和内容。Web前端开发人员需要熟悉HTML的常用标签、属性以及语义化的使用,能够编写出清晰、结构良好的HTML代码。三、CSS
CSS(Cascading Style Sheets)是一种样式表语言,用于描述网页的样式和布局。通过CSS,可以给网页添加颜色、字体、背景、边框等样式效果。Web前端开发人员需要了解CSS的选择器、盒模型、布局方式等基本概念,并掌握CSS的常见属性和属性值。四、JavaScript
JavaScript是一种用于给网页添加动态行为的脚本语言。它可以在网页中通过事件处理、操作DOM(文档对象模型)、控制CSS样式等方式,实现与用户的交互以及与服务器的数据交互。Web前端开发人员需要熟悉JavaScript的语法和常用的API,能够编写出交互性强、用户体验好的网页。五、响应式布局
响应式布局是一种能够使网页根据不同设备的屏幕尺寸和分辨率自动调整布局的技术。通过使用媒体查询、流体网格布局等技术,可以让网页在不同的终端设备上呈现出最佳的显示效果。Web前端开发人员需要学习和掌握响应式布局的原理和实现方法。六、前端框架和库
前端框架和库是一些已经封装好的工具和组件,能够简化和加速开发过程。常用的前端框架和库包括AngularJS、React、Vue.js等。Web前端开发人员需要学习和使用这些框架和库,能够快速构建复杂的Web应用程序。七、性能优化
性能优化是为了提升Web应用的加载速度和响应速度,提升用户体验和网站的排名。Web前端开发人员需要了解和掌握网页性能优化的方法和技巧,包括压缩和合并CSS和JavaScript文件、优化图片、使用缓存等。八、跨浏览器兼容性
由于不同浏览器对网页的支持程度和表现方式存在差异,Web前端开发人员需要测试和确保网页在不同浏览器中的兼容性。可以使用一些工具和技术,如CSS前缀、浏览器检测和声明等。九、版本控制
版本控制是一种管理和跟踪代码变化的方法,可以方便多人协作、回滚代码和管理代码库。常用的版本控制工具有Git和SVN等。Web前端开发人员需要学习和掌握版本控制工具的使用方法。综上所述,这些是Web前端开发的核心技术。掌握这些技术可以帮助开发人员构建出功能强大、交互性好、用户友好的Web应用程序。
1年前